Description

Pankreoflat Tablet is a combination medicine which may be used to reduce excessive gas in the stomach and relieve the symptoms of stomach discomfort, abdominal pain, and flatulence. It is also used to treat indigestion or discomfort in the stomach and make digestion easier.

Side effects

Major & minor side effects for Pankreoflat Tablet

Diarrhea

Nausea and Vomiting

Constipation

Dry mouth

Chills

Uses of Pankreoflat Tablet

What is it prescribed for?

Flatulence

This medicine may be used to relieve symptoms such as abdominal pain, stomach discomfort, and flatulence associated with excessive gas in the stomach.

Indigestion

This medicine may be used to treat indigestion or discomfort in the stomach and make digestion easier.

Loss of appetite

This medicine may be used in the treatment of poor appetite or appetite loss conditions.

Functional gastric disorder

This medicine may be used to relieve symptoms such as belching, abdominal pain, bloating, stomach distention, etc. associated with functional gastric disorders.

Allergy

This medicine is not recommended for use in patients with a known allergy to simethicone, pancreatin, or any other inactive ingredient present along with the formulation.

Gastrectomy

This medicine is not recommended for use in patients who had a gastrectomy (partial or total surgical removal of the stomach).

Missed Dose

This medicine is usually taken on an as-needed basis. If you are on a scheduled dosing regimen, take the missed dose as soon as you remember. If it is alm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ose. Do not double your dose to make up for the missed one.

How it works

Pancreatin aids in the digestion of carbohydrates, proteins, and lipids in the diet. Simethicone reduces excessive gas in the stomach and relieves symptoms such as loss of appetite, bloating, acid indigestion, stomach fullness, flatulence.
